Android 将动作栏样式生成器与全息颜色生成器一起使用

Android 将动作栏样式生成器与全息颜色生成器一起使用,android,android-actionbar,Android,Android Actionbar,为了设计我的android应用程序,使其更加美观,我使用创建了一个主题和 当我提取时,它们都给我一个res文件夹,我想在我的应用程序中使用它们,但不确定这是否允许,或者是否会产生一些冲突 我想知道如何在我的应用程序中同时包含这两个选项。 谢谢关于如何做到这一点,有一篇相当不错的文章,请看一下: 正如韦恩·梅(Wayne May)的回答所建议的那样,你只需让ActionBar主题延伸全息色彩的主题即可 以下是实现此功能所需的步骤: 为主题选择前缀(例如应用程序包名称的最后一部分) 使用操作栏生成并

为了设计我的android应用程序,使其更加美观,我使用创建了一个主题和

当我提取时,它们都给我一个res文件夹,我想在我的应用程序中使用它们,但不确定这是否允许,或者是否会产生一些冲突

我想知道如何在我的应用程序中同时包含这两个选项。
谢谢

关于如何做到这一点,有一篇相当不错的文章,请看一下: 正如韦恩·梅(Wayne May)的回答所建议的那样,你只需让ActionBar主题延伸全息色彩的主题即可

以下是实现此功能所需的步骤:

  • 为主题选择前缀(例如应用程序包名称的最后一部分)
  • 使用操作栏生成并下载主题。将此主题命名为ActionBar
  • 使用生成和下载小部件的主题。将此主题命名为“小部件”
  • 解压缩资源文件夹中下载的文件(注意不要覆盖任何内容)
  • 编辑文件values/\u actionbar\u styles.xml和values-v14/\u actionbar\u styles.xml,以将每次出现的
    parent=“@style/Theme.AppCompat”
    替换为
    parent=“@style/\u Widgets”
  • 使用
    \u ActionBar
    作为主题(或主题的父级)

  • 没有第三方工具可用于此目的,您必须手动执行此操作,将所有文件复制/粘贴到特定文件夹中,并且必须将styles.xml合并到实际的项目styles.xml文件中。如何编辑我的清单文件以使用这两个文件?抱歉,没有现成的工具可用,您可以通过合并将现成清单文件提供给您!请注意,答案应该是搜索解决方案的终点(而不是参考文献的另一个中途停留,随着时间的推移,这些参考文献往往会过时)。请考虑在这里添加一个独立的概要,保持链接作为参考。我想是这样,但是它不再需要了。Android 5引入了材质设计,基本上允许您选择
    colorPrimary
    colorAccent
    ,并使用它们为大多数UI小部件着色。阅读了解更多信息。